**JOB Discription-Vice-Principal-CBSE Board-KG-12th Std-School Size 1500 students**
The position will be reporting directly to the Principal. At the discretion of the Principal, the responsibilities of the Vice-Principal to act independently may vary.
**Roles and Responsibilities of the Vice-Principal include but are not limited to**:
The Vice-Principal will
- 1. Assume supervision on behalf of or in the absence of the Principal.
2. Assist the Principal in the administration of the school and provide leadership.
3. Assist in the formulation of policies, Schools plans, goals, and objectives.
4. Work towards achieving the Vision, Mission, Goals, Objective of the School.
5. Discuss the implementation of school policies and programs.
6. Implement the instructions and policies of the Board in respect to curricular, co-curricular, and extra-curricular activities, and take steps to bring about healthy development of the School in all these areas.
7. Raise the proposals for teaching staff recruitment, procurement of furniture, laboratory equipment, and teaching aids, etc. ahead of the commencement of the academic session.
8. Oversee safety arrangements, supply of drinking water and canteen facilities for the pupils and to ensure that the school building and its fixtures and furniture, office equipment, lavatories, play-grounds, school garden, etc., are properly and carefully maintained.
9. Help in the process of admissions in terms of preparation of school timetable, allocation of duties to the teachers, provision of necessary facilities to the teachers in the discharge of their duties, and conduct of examinations and tests in accordance with the school policy.
10. Make necessary arrangements for organising special instruction for the SEN/LD students according to their needs, organize counselling sessions for students having learning difficulties, emotional issues, and coping issues.
11. Plan and organise periodically educational excursions/tours/visits for providing outdoor learning experiences to students.
12. Ensure effective syllabus planning and implementation.
13. Assist the Principal in assigning specific duties to teachers.
15. Arrange for proxy classes in the absence of a teacher.
16. Orient new staff members and familiarize them with school policies and systems.
17. Ensure teachers are punctual to the classes.
18. Orient the teachers from time to time on the upcoming activities, events, and competitions.
19. Assist in the supervision of student activities (activities, quizzes, and competitions)
20. Assume the responsibility of student schedules at the direction of the Principal.
21. Plan the school calendar, exam schedule for the whole academic session & follow up on printing of students' diary.
22. Co-ordinate various curricular and co-curricular activities through the House System. Take full charge of the shortlisting and selection process of all members of the Student Council.
23. Oversee smooth conduct of Exams from planning to implementation within the prescribed timelines. Ensure Sending the progress reports of the students to their parents/guardians as per the school policy.
24. Arrange enrichment (remedial) classes for weak students and supervise them so that they are conducted properly and effectively.
25. Ensure answer sheets are corrected and given in time.
26. Conduct demo class observations and write the class observation reports of the teachers periodically.
27. Check the teachers' Lesson Plan, notebook correction regularly.
28. Check all relevant registers and logbooks.
29. Assist the Principal in reviewing new textbooks.
30. Assist the Principal in identifying areas related to the functioning of the school which can be digitalised.
31. Prepare and submit reports, as requested by the Principal.
32. Portray an effective role model for staff, students, parents/guardians, community members.
33. Help in the formation of parent-teacher associations to establish contacts with and secure the co-operation of parents/ guardians in the programmes /policies implemented by the school from time to time.
34. Demonstrate visible leadership
35. Assume responsibility for discipline in the School.
36. Assist the Principal in interpreting school programs to the community.
